In Pursuit of False Waste Disposal Scammers - Berlin's Garbage Crew Exposes Waste Disposal Scams in New ARD Thriller
A new episode of The Three from the Garbage Crew will tackle illegal waste disposal scams in Berlin. The 14th film in the ARD Degeto series, titled Dirty Scam, blends action with pressing social issues. It premieres on Friday, March 27, at 8:15 PM on ARD, with early streaming from March 18 in the ARD Media Library.
The plot follows Captain Werner Träsch and his team as they hunt down criminals posing as waste inspectors. These fraudsters extort fines from seniors by falsely accusing them of improper bulky waste disposal. Träsch takes the case personally after the scammers target a law-abiding retiree he had previously advised.
Meanwhile, Specki gets a surprise visit from his niece, adding a personal touch to the investigation. Behind the scenes, director Christiane Balthasar and writer Silja Clemens shape the story, weaving in real-world problems. One subplot reflects automation's impact, as Träsch's daughter, Annika, loses her journalism job to AI. The film's themes mirror Berlin's growing struggle with illegal large-item dumping. Reports of abandoned furniture and electronics surged since 2020, peaking at over 25,000 cases in 2023. Rising disposal costs and frequent moves fuel the problem. Authorities have responded with stricter controls, fines up to €500,000, public awareness campaigns, and plans to expand recycling centres by 2026.
